Double Varsity winner George Cullen signs for London Scottish

London Scottish have completed the signing of Oxford University star George Cullen for next season.

The number 10 has represented Oxford in the Varsity match at Twickenham on two occasions before training with the Scots at the end of the season, and has now joined the club permanently. 

The 22-year-old has been a central figure in the last two Varsity matches, which have both seen Oxford record victories. 

In 2014, Cullen scored a try in the huge 43-6 win, and a year later he lined up against British and Irish Lion Jamie Roberts, but wasn’t phased and scored all 12 points in a 12-6 victory for the dark blues at Twickenham.

The fly-half has also represented Ireland Under 18s and England Students, adding to his striking rugby CV. 

Cullen is thrilled to be joining the Scots after completing his studies. “I can’t wait to get in to the professional game and start at London Scottish where there seems to be real excitement with what is to come next year.”

He added: “I’ve been really impressed by the ambition the club is showing for next season in wanting to play a really exciting brand of rugby, as well as attracting a really motivated group of players.” 

Head Coach Peter Richards is pleased to have added more quality to the back-line for the 16/17 campaign. 

“George impressed during his trial with us at Scottish and can now kick on to push for a place in our match day squad throughout what is promising to be an exciting season.”
